Hannover Medical School pioneers integration of GE HealthCare and AliveCor technologies to enhance cardiac care
Germany, Nov. 3 -- GE HealthCare and AliveCor announced the world's first clinical go-live of the integration between GE HealthCare's MUSE (TM) Cardiology Information System and AliveCor's KardiaMobile(R) 6L electrocardiogram (ECG) device at Hannover Medical School (MHH), Germany. The collaboration aims to optimize patient care and reduce hospitalizations linked to cardiac events by expanding care outside the hospital with remote patient monitoring. Patients can use KardiaMobile 6L to record medical-grade single-lead and six-lead ECGs from home or other remote locations, aiming to reduce the need for in-person hospital or clinic visits.
